Local govts ask appliance makers to return subsidies
Local governments have asked major Chinese home-appliance makers to return the subsidies given to boost sales of energy-efficient products after reports of widespread misappropriation.
Appliance makers like Sichuan Changhong Electric Co Ltd, Skyworth Digital Holdings Ltd and TCL Corporation confirmed the development and said they have received notices from the respective local finance department asking for repayment of the subsidy.
According to a statement issued by Changhong in December, the Sichuan provincial finance department has decided to withdraw the 439 million yuan ($66.74 million) given to the company to subsidize sales of flat-panel televisions.
